Course Unit TitleRESEARCH IN EDUCATION FOR THE ENVIRONMENT AND SUSTAINABLE DEVELOPMENT (PART II)
Course Unit CodeESD504B
Course Unit DetailsMSc Education for the Environment and Sustainable Development (Required Courses) -
Number of ECTS credits allocated3
Learning Outcomes of the course unitBy the end of the course, the students should be able to:
  1. Identify the elements that highlight the quality of a research through EESD research examples.
  2. Design the methodology of the research proposal which will lead to the elaboration of their Masters Thesis.
  3. Recommend the mechanisms for the effective communication of research results to the end users.
Mode of DeliveryFace-to-face
PrerequisitesNONECo-requisitesNONE
Recommended optional program componentsNONE
Course Contents -  Important scientific articles investigating EESD issues. Investigation of the adopted research and methodological approaches.
-  Elements of quality in a research project.
-  Developing the Master’s Thesis proposal (theoretical background and information -  literature review, the research aim and objectives, research questions, research methods description, setting the time frame and disseminating the results).
-  Implementation of small scale research (pilot study) to test the research tools that will be used for the Master’s Thesis.
-  Developing presentation skills.

Planned learning activities and teaching methodsThis module is delivered through workshops of critical discussion of scientific articles and research projects and through presentations of research examples.
Assessment methods and criteria
Assignment: Master Thesis, Research Proposal100%
